If you press the [F2] key at the code reading test option setting screen, the
screen displays as shown on the right and detailed settings can be
specified for the code reading test.
To change the setting, use the cursor keys ([▲] [▼]) or numerical keys
([1][2]) to highlight the item to be set, highlight the setting value using the
cursor keys ([◄] [►]), and then press the ENT key.
Press the [C] key to return to the option setting screen for the code reading
test.
 "1:CODE SETTINGS": Detailed settings for the code
reading test
If you select "1: CODE SETTINGS", the screen displays as shown on the
right.
Set code reading to enable (ON) or disable (OFF).
"1: QRCODE": Selecting enable/disable QRCODE reading and
availability of the concatenation function
"1: QR MODEL1":
Enable/disable QR code Model 1.
"2: QR MODEL2":
Enable/disable QR code Model 2.
"3: Micro QR":
Enable/disable Micro QR.
"4: STR APPEND":
Select the availability of the QR code concatenation function.
For QR Codes, there is a function where data is coded after being
split into a maximum of 16 segments and original data is restored when the codes are read. These
segmented codes are called concatenated codes.
The following 3 modes can be selected when reading concatenated codes.
"EDIT": Edit mode
The data is stored in memory when all segmented codes have been read.
A reading error occurs if the volume of data exceeds 8 kb. The beeper sounds at 500 ms intervals,
and all read data is discarded.
